Output 308bbfd9535ec2a6cd8a2cdb0b83c343a448ae80fc8591d06e6c3e7bc7cd8ab3:0

value
25688384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de7c8e8c1d01ab2a648f4f44ac118aae7dc9a11a OP_EQUAL
address
3MyR9VNpSYEJsFuEpHMQ63nqFjyawfVE4e
transaction
308bbfd9535ec2a6cd8a2cdb0b83c343a448ae80fc8591d06e6c3e7bc7cd8ab3
confirmations
14023
spent
true